When the waters get rough, State Farm can help. Your State Farm agent Chad Gregorini can help you understand your coverage options. So even though that ocean can get choppy, you can retain smooth sailing.
State Farm's boat insurance will keep you afloat with automatic additional coverages such as newly acquired boat coverage and emergency service. And to top this sweet deal off, there are also a variety of optional coverages, such as boat rental liability, incidental commercial fishing and boat rented to others.
